Design and testing of Toroidal Coil for induction water heater
Based on the change of the productive and energetic matrix of Ecuador, that consist in the substitution of liquid gas coming from black oil for electricity to cook food and water heating for human use in residential areas, a prototype Toroidal Coil (TC) for a water heater Magnetic Induction (MI) is presented in this article.
